Battery Life

Battery life is a key consideration for wireless keyboards, especially for those who use them extensively throughout the day. The type of keyboard influences how long they can operate on a single charge.

Mechanical Wireless Keyboards

Mechanical wireless keyboards generally have larger batteries to support the power demands of the switches and backlit features. They can typically last from 10 to 30 days on a full charge, depending on usage and backlighting settings.

Membrane Wireless Keyboards

Membrane wireless keyboards tend to have smaller batteries due to lower power consumption. They often offer longer battery life, sometimes exceeding 30 days on a single charge, especially if backlighting is minimal or turned off.
